Transaction 83709638ee30386c86a951be1a9a07efcabfac674b96a1fc33174094cec32372
1 Input
1 Output
-
83709638ee30386c86a951be1a9a07efcabfac674b96a1fc33174094cec32372:0
- value
- 2997644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8667c630ca23208e33317f72401b57036c3c022e OP_EQUAL
- address
- 3Dwgnc5VMxUvDYN7jMWMkQUHYJtkzjkiDx